Πλοήγηση ανά Συγγραφέας "Daoutis, Georgios"
Τώρα δείχνει 1 - 2 of 2
Αποτελέσματα ανά σελίδα
Επιλογές ταξινόμησης
Τεκμήριο Lightweight security mechanisms for μικρής κλίμακας ενσωματωμένες συσκευές.(ΕΛ.ΜΕ.ΠΑ., ΣΧΟΛΗ ΜΗΧΑΝΙΚΩΝ (ΣΜΗΧ), Τμήμα Ηλεκτρολόγων Μηχανικών και Μηχανικών Υπολογιστών, 2020-07-16) Δαούτης, Γεώργιος; Daoutis, GeorgiosΣτόχος αυτής της πτυχιακής εργασίας είναι η ασφαλής ανάθεση και εκτέλεση επεξεργαστικών εργασιών σε έναν μικροεπεξεργαστή ενσωματωμένου συστήματος, μέσω τεχνικών αυθεντικοποίησης, κρυπτογράφησης και ταυτόχρονα δέσμευσης πόρων, ξεχωριστών, απομονωμένων και δεσμευμένων για αυτόν τον στόχο. Επιπλέον, η διαδικασία χρονοδρομολόγησης εργασιών έχει και αυτή με τη σειρά της απομονωθεί και έχει αφιερωθεί/δεσμευτεί ένας ανεξάρτητος μικροελεγκτής για την εκτέλεση αυτής και μόνον της εργασίας.Τεκμήριο Privacy preserving cloud computation for data collected from microcontrollers.(ΕΛ.ΜΕ.ΠΑ., Σχολή Μηχανικών (ΣΜΗΧ), ΠΜΣ Πληροφορική και Πολυμέσα, 2023-04-12) Daoutis, Georgios; Δαούτης, ΓεώργιοςThe growth of the Internet of Things has given us the ability to monitor and control various situations from distance, mostly by collecting data from the edge, then storing and distributing them with the use of servers. This data can be the location of a person, medical data, industrial data, or other sensitive information, so we must protect them from unauthorized users. If the server where the data will be stored is semi-trusted, then we must protect take action to protect those data. As semi-honest, we referred to a party that adheres to the protocol correctly while also keeping a log of all its intermediate calculations. The proposed solution to this problem is the use of homomorphic encryption which give us the ability to perform operations on encrypted data such as additions and multiplications without the need of decrypting the data first. This makes homomorphic cryptography ideal for this use because the server can perform operations and at the same time, he cannot have access to the data. In this project, we will build the above scenario for data collected from microcontrollers. The microcontroller will have various data stored on its local memory and when the user wants to offload them and send them to the cloud for storage, the microcontroller will first encrypt those data with homomorphic encryption and then send them to the cloud. The microcontroller will connect with the outside world via NFC. When the user wants to extract some information from those data, he will ask the server to execute an algorithm on those data and then send back the result encrypted that only the user can decrypt with the Android application using his secret key. The query implemented is an encrypted inference based on a dataset that determines the presents of humans in a room. For that reason, we trained a perceptron and designed a that can run on the server without the server can access the private values that the board collected.